Tablified Market – Get Only Android Tablet Optimized Apps
Published March 18th, 2012 Robert Holland
tabletcrunch.com


Android tablet owners now have a new way to browse the Google Play Store for apps that are designed specifically for your tablet. One of the most frustrating aspects of owning an Android tablet, and browsing for apps to download, is that you don’t know what apps are optimized for your Android tablet and which ones are for your Android smartphone.

But that all changes with Tablified Market.

Tablified Market is a new app (both a free and paid version for $1.49) that basically aggregates apps from the Android marketplace that are designed specifically for your Android tablet. The paid version of Tablified Market removes the ads.

During the announcement of the new iPad, Apple made it point to show how the Twitter app on the Galaxy Tab was actually the Twitter app designed for smartphones. They showed how the Twitter app looked all stretched out and “pixelated” on the Galaxy Tab Android tablet because, after all, it wasn’t designed specifically for a tablet. And then, of course, Apple proceeded to show the Twitter app designed for the iPad.

But with Tablified Market, you can now take the guess work out of shopping for apps for your Android tablet. The people at Tablified Market use a strict set of criteria to ensure that the apps in Tablified Market are those designed specifically for your Android tablet.

Looking at the customer reviews, Tablified Market is gaining some positive momentum. The only complaints I’m finding so far are, with the free version some people feel there are way too many ads that disrupt the experience, and with both the free and paid version the app can sometimes be slow and sluggish.

However, I guarantee you that owners of the Samsung Galaxy Tab and Asus Transformer Prime are digging Tablified Market because they are now able to maximize their experience with their hot new Android tablets.
